| + | ==== Method 3 - Retrode2 ==== | ||
| - | ===== Gathering Dump Info ===== | + | This is a super simple system that works really well, and is affordable and readily available. See our [[tools: |
| + | |||
| + | - Plug your game into the Retrode2. | ||
| + | - Make sure the voltage setting is at 5V. | ||
| + | - Connect the Retrode2 to your computer. | ||
| + | - The Retrode2 should now show up as a regular USB drive, and you can copy the ROM from there for further analysis. | ||

| + | ===== Identifying Game Versions ===== | ||
| + | todo: add info on cart/box serials (and non-standard carts if relevant) | ||
| + | |||
| + | {{: | ||
| + | |||
| + | **SSS**(**S**)-**GG**(**GG**)-**V**\\ | ||
| + | S = System/Region (SHVC = Super Famicom/ | ||
| + | G = Game code (e.g. MW = Super Mario World)\\ | ||
| + | V = Version (starts at 0)\\ | ||
